Spring means new plants and the Boonslick Technical Education Center has a great way for the residents of Boonville and the surrounding area to furbish their planters. The BTEC Agricultural Education Department holds an annual greenhouse sale to provide students in horticultural classes, Greenhouse Operations & Management 1 & 2, Floriculture, and Nursery/Landscape, the ability to learn how to grow and produce horticultural products, market those products, and hold a sale to assist customers.
